Understanding Prams and PushchairsPrams
Prams, or baby carriages, are developed for newborns and really young infants. They normally include a flat, fully reclining seat that permits the baby to lie down comfortably. Prams frequently include a deep, cushioned bassinet that provides a cozy environment for the baby to rest.
Pushchairs
Pushchairs, also called strollers, are more versatile and appropriate for older babies and toddlers. They usually have a seat that can be gotten used to different reclining positions however is not completely flat. Pushchairs often come with a more upright seating position, making them perfect for permitting kids to stay up and explore their surroundings.

Benefits of Pushchairs
Adaptability: Pushchairs are developed for a wider age range, making them appropriate for growing children. They are versatile and can typically accommodate different seating positions.

Light-weight and Portable: Most pushchairs are more lightweight and simpler to steer, making them perfect for metropolitan environments and mass transit.

Convenience: Pushchairs typically have hassle-free storage baskets and pockets for easy access to baby basics and individual items.

Easier Folding Mechanisms: Many pushchairs come with one-handed folding mechanisms, permitting parents to collapse them quickly for transport or storage.
Selecting the Right Option: Factors to Consider
When choosing between a pram and a pushchair, a number of aspects enter play:

Lifestyle: Consider your day-to-day regimen. If you walk regularly on smooth pavements, a pram might be perfect. However, if you're frequently on the go or using public transportation, a lightweight pushchair might be preferable.

Area and Storage: Evaluate your living circumstance. If space is restricted, a compact pushchair may be the better option.

Budget plan: Prams can frequently be more pricey due to their specialized design. Consider your spending plan and whether it enables either choice.

Frequently asked questions About Prams and Pushchairs1. Can I use a pushchair for a newborn?
While the majority of pushchairs are ideal for babies from around 6 months, some models have a totally reclining seat or a suitable carrycot alternative, enabling moms and dads to use them from birth.
2. Are prams much heavier than pushchairs?
Usually, prams are heavier due to their more robust building and construction and style for newborns, while pushchairs are generally designed to be lighter and more portable.
3. How do I maintain my pram or pushchair?
Regular cleansing of the fabrics, inspecting the wheels, and inspecting the frame for any damage are vital upkeep practices. Constantly refer to the maker's standards for particular care directions.
4. Can I take my pram or pushchair onto public transport?
The majority of public transportation systems allow prams and pushchairs, however it's always best to check local guidelines. Light-weight pushchairs are frequently preferred due to their ease of folding and maneuverability.
5. What safety features should I try to find?
Look for a tough frame, a five-point harness, a safe braking system, and additional security features like reflective trim for presence.
